The Electrical System problem

Terminal box above battery has a black wire that get extremely hot and melts in its receptacle in the terminal box. Have replaced the terminal box and that one was also melted within a few days after installation of the new box.   Read details...

The Horn Assembly problem

One relay sensor in my horn failed which caused horn not to function. Had to replace all four relay sensors in order to correct problem. Dealership charged me $ 300.   Read details...

The O2 Sensor problem

Check engine light has been on more often than not since 22,000 miles. On 8/28/01 O2 sensor replaced by dealer (#1). On 1/20/03 dealer (#3) told me that engine wiring harness needed to be replaced for an estimated cost to owner of $1306. 25. Car brought to nondealer and repaired for $36.   Read details...
